* Living index is estimated as (estimated total cost / area median income) * 100. A living index above 100% means modeled costs exceed median income.

Summary

Moving from Queens County, NY to Fulton County, GA is estimated to save $20,760 per year. A $50,000 salary in Queens County, NY would have similar purchasing power to about $37,880 in Fulton County, GA. The largest savings come from housing and taxes.

This is a 24.24% decrease in modeled annual costs. Housing is $10,462 per year lower (34.46%); Taxes is $7,316 per year lower (32.95%).

Below we break down the annual categories behind the difference using Economic Policy Institute 2026 Family Budget data.
